Abstract: This paper is concerned with the problem of designing a salabilizing controller for a class of uncertain bilinear systems. The uncertainties in the systems must satisfy matching condition and their bounds should be known. The so-called imyroved gpproach for stability analysis of nonlinear systems is used. Under some suitable assumptions a linear robust state.feedback controller can be desikned. At last an illustralive example is demonstrated.
